It's a quiet town with an interesting combination of (1) a sizeable marina catering to serious boaters & sailors, (2) a large sandy public beach area that attracts mostly families, and (3) a quaint historical tourist/restaurant zone that seems to be frequented mostly by seniors.

Cobourg is a delightful town full of history and boasts the best beach on Lake Ontario (in our experience). It's very accessible, not only by road but enjoys excellent train service as well. Although it is growing quite quickly it has managed to retain its small town charm.
